Balance the following reaction. A coefficient of "1" is understood. Choose option "blank" for the correct answer if the coeffici

ent is "1".
KI + Pb(NO3)2 → PbI2 + KNO3

Answer : To balance a chemical equation you need to find the same number of molecules on both the sides of the reaction.

Here in the reaction ;

KI + Pb (NO_{3})_{2}----\ \textgreater \  Pb I_{2} + KNO_{3}

here we can see that I is not balanced so we need to balance that,
also nitrate is unbalanced we need to work on that as well.

so on solving we get,
2KI + Pb (NO_{3})_{2}----\ \textgreater \ Pb I_{2} + 2KNO_{3}

The general format AB+CD→AD+BC represents a ____________ reaction.
geniusboy [140]

The general format AB+CD→AD+BC represents are replacement reaction.

<u>Explanation:</u>

A replacement reaction transpires when elements rearrange positions in compounds. There are two kinds of replacement reactions: single and double.

A double replacement reaction happens when a pair of ionic compounds transactions. This creates a couple of new ionic compounds. A double replacement reaction can be described by the common equation:

AB + CD → AD + CB

AB and CD are the two reactant compounds, and AD and CB are the two product compounds that emerge from the reaction. Through the reaction, the ions B and D switch positions.
